Jingge Ju is a scholar working on Electrical and Electronic Engineering, Electronic, Optical and Magnetic Materials and Biomedical Engineering. According to data from OpenAlex, Jingge Ju has authored 86 papers receiving a total of 3.6k indexed citations (citations by other indexed papers that have themselves been cited), including 54 papers in Electrical and Electronic Engineering, 25 papers in Electronic, Optical and Magnetic Materials and 22 papers in Biomedical Engineering. Recurrent topics in Jingge Ju’s work include Advancements in Battery Materials (39 papers), Advanced Battery Materials and Technologies (36 papers) and Supercapacitor Materials and Fabrication (23 papers). Jingge Ju is often cited by papers focused on Advancements in Battery Materials (39 papers), Advanced Battery Materials and Technologies (36 papers) and Supercapacitor Materials and Fabrication (23 papers). Jingge Ju collaborates with scholars based in China, Australia and United States. Jingge Ju's co-authors include Weimin Kang, Bowen Cheng, Nanping Deng, Zongjie Li, Jing Yan, Quanxiang Li, Huijuan Zhao, Xiaomin Ma, Dayong Wu and Minoo Naebe and has published in prestigious journals such as Advanced Functional Materials, Journal of The Electrochemical Society and Journal of Power Sources.
